Responsibilities
  • Design and implement reinforcement learning systems that search over a massive program space, including instruction selection, schedules, tile sizes, fusion strategies, and phase ordering.
  • Build agentic compilation loops that use large language models to reason about intermediate representation, propose transformations, and learn from measured results.
  • Design search and credit-assignment machinery around an exact reward built from measured latency on real hardware and a formal correctness proof.
  • Create representations and embeddings of compiler intermediate representation that support learned optimization.
  • Build training infrastructure for compiler optimization agents, including rollout throughput and distributed evaluation on real silicon.
  • Improve transfer and cold-start performance so the search works on unfamiliar targets and new instruction set architectures from the first trial.
  • Close the loop with production workloads so the compiler improves from customer workloads.
  • Work directly with compiler and kernel engineers to integrate learned components into the shipping pipeline.
  • Run rigorous experiments, analyze results, iterate, and publish or open-source some work.

SF Tensor builds an AI/HPC software and infrastructure stack to reduce the infrastructure burden for AI teams. It offers Emma Lang, a hardware-agnostic programming language that runs across GPUs and TPUs without rewriting code, and the SF Tensor Stack, including Kernel Optimizer and Elastic Cloud. The Kernel Optimizer turns models into efficient mathematical forms by simulating hardware topology, often outperforming hand-tuned code, while Elastic Cloud finds cost-effective hardware across clouds and coordinates large-scale training. The goal is to remove vendor lock-in, enable cross-cloud, hardware-agnostic compute, and cut compute costs so AI researchers can focus on innovation.
